The New York Times has introduced a new version of its popular word game, titled Connections: Sports Edition, aimed at engaging sports enthusiasts. Launched in collaboration with The Athletic, this daily puzzle challenges players to identify common threads among a selection of words, enhancing the gaming experience for fans of sports trivia.
Connections: Sports Edition features a puzzle format similar to the original Connections game. Players must group four words that share a commonality from a total of 16 words presented each day. This new edition offers an engaging way to test knowledge across various sports-related categories, making it a perfect fit for avid followers of the games.
Each puzzle begins with an array of words that can be categorized into four distinct groups. Although many terms may seem to fit together, only one correct combination exists per set. Players are allowed a maximum of four incorrect guesses before the game concludes. Successfully identifying a group of words removes them from the board, allowing for further exploration of remaining words.
To facilitate gameplay, participants can rearrange and shuffle the word board. The game also employs a color-coded system to indicate difficulty levels: yellow represents the easiest category, followed by green, blue, and purple.
